The Anatomy of a Freeze
Fogo mainnet is down. Not congested. Not throttled. Down. A complete halt of block production. In crypto terms, this is the equivalent of a SWIFT blackout โ except SWIFT never claimed to be censorship-resistant.
The "unauthorized activity" extracted 400 million Fogo tokens from the foundation's wallet. That number deserves your attention. Four hundred million. Not 400,000. Not 4 million. Four hundred million tokens, vanishing into the aether of blockchain addresses.
The immediate response was the kill switch. A function call, likely from a multisig controlled by the foundation or core team, that halted the entire network. In one action, Fogo demonstrated exactly why its architecture was never truly decentralized.
A mainnet that can be paused is not a mainnet. It's a permissioned database with extra steps.
This is the fundamental contradiction at the heart of this incident. Fogo's team made a choice when they implemented that emergency pause function. They chose safety over sovereignty. And in doing so, they revealed the network's true nature.

The Core Question: Who Holds the Keys?
Let me be direct: the pause function exists. Someone controls it. The question that matters is not whether they had a "good reason" to use it. The question is what else they can do.
I've audited enough smart contracts to know that emergency functions rarely come alone. Usually, they're bundled with a suite of privileged operations. Token minting. Address freezing. Parameter changes. All gated behind the same admin keys that just paused the network.
Audit the code, but trust the incentives.
The incentive structure here is clear. Fogo's foundation holds 400 million tokens โ a position large enough to move markets single-handedly. They also control the network's ability to process transactions. That's not a decentralized network. That's a corporation with a ledger.
And the theft itself? The "unauthorized activity" that drained those tokens? When a foundation wallet loses 400 million tokens, the possibilities are limited:
- Private key compromise โ someone got access to the signing keys. Given that most projects store keys across multiple secure environments, this suggests either sophisticated attackers or poor operational security.
- Insider action โ an employee, a contractor, someone with legitimate access who decided to cash out. Historical precedent suggests this is more common than projects admit.
- Permission vulnerability โ a bug in the wallet's access control that allowed a non-authorized address to withdraw.
Every scenario points to the same core failure: key management and access control were inadequate for the scale of assets protected.
The pause decision is equally telling. When a project freezes an entire network because one wallet was compromised, it's making a statement. Either the damage wasn't contained to that single wallet, or the team lacks the forensic tools to determine the blast radius quickly.
Neither option is reassuring.

The Regulatory Shadow
What happened at Fogo also strengthens the argument of every regulator who claims crypto networks cannot be left to self-regulate. Because here's the uncomfortable truth: regulators have historically treated pause functions as evidence of centralization. That single line in a whitepaper can be used to classify a token as a security under frameworks like the Howey Test.
The facts here are straightforward:
- Capital was pooled into a common enterprise (Fogo).
- Profits were expected from the efforts of the foundation's team.
- The foundation's authority allows it to control network functionality.
It's not hard to construct a securities-registration argument against Fogo โ or any comparable network with emergency controls. This isn't an abstract threat. In my design of compliance frameworks for institutional clients, I've watched legal teams circle precisely these technical features when assessing regulatory exposure.
The aftermath of this incident will provide ammunition to those who argue that blockchain technology's promise of autonomy is hollow without governance beyond the reach of project founders.
